Comparison: BFGoodrich Advantage vs. Kumho Ecsta HS52 vs. Michelin Primacy 4+

1 mutual test(s) with detailed data

On evaluating the summer tyres, the BFGoodrich Advantage and the Kumho Ecsta HS52, various data points need to be considered. This comparison includes detailed test results from Autobild and ADAC, which offer insights into the strengths and weaknesses, and their overall performance.


As per our ratings, the Kumho Ecsta HS52 shows a marginal victory, with a score of 73% compared to the Advantage's 66%. A close examination of the tyres' performances in mutual tests further emphasises this difference.


Autobild's tests reveal a stark contrast between these two tyres. Out of 51 tyres, the Advantage conceded a 20th place while the Ecsta HS52 climbed up to the 3rd position. BFGoodrich's tyre shines for its comfort but falls short in not accentuating any other criteria. On the other hand, Kumho's tyre has an array of strengths, including dry braking, wet braking, dry handling, and price/value ratio.


In ADAC's tests, the Ecsta HS52 continued to outperform the Advantage, securing the 8th position out of 50 tyres versus the latter's 21st place.


The in-depth text summaries by Autobild also highlight the advantages and disadvantages of each model. The BFGoodrich Advantage excels in dry handling and offers a quiet ride along with a low rolling resistance, all at an affordable price. However, it underperforms in wet conditions. The Kumho Ecsta HS52 offers well-rounded performance on both dry and wet surfaces, but its sustainability and energy efficiency are areas needing improvement. However, its strength lies in its price to performance ratio.


Both the BFGoodrich Advantage and the Kumho Ecsta HS52 are distinct in their strengths. However, the Kumho Ecsta HS52 does lead the race by showing a more balanced performance throughout. Notably, the Ecsta HS52 is a successor to the Kumho Ecstra HS51, carrying forward the legacy of efficiency, comfort, and performance.


Overall, each tyre caters to different consumer requirements, the final decision, therefore, rests largely on individual preferences.
